Default 50nl flopped set OOP on monotone board -Deep Stacked

Villain is 15/7/1 over 86 hands

Full Tilt Poker, $0.25/$0.50 NL Hold'em Cash Game, 8 Players
LeggoPoker.com - Hand History Converter

Hero (BB): $92.35
UTG: $16
UTG+1: $14.50
MP1: $45.40
MP2: $58.55
CO: $18.75
BTN: $77.35
SB: $30.10

Pre-Flop: 3[img]/images/graemlins/club.gif[/img] 3[img]/images/graemlins/heart.gif[/img] dealt to Hero (BB)
4 folds, CO calls $0.50, <font color="red">BTN raises to $2</font>, SB folds, Hero calls $1.50, CO folds

Flop: ($4.75) 2[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img] 6[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img] 3[img]/images/graemlins/diamond.gif[/img] (2 Players)
Hero ??


I'll post what I did after a few responses, not the results, but the next action....but for now whats the best move here against this villain?

I think I'd probably lead here for like $3.75 at least. Hopefully he raises w/ an over pair w/ diamond, if not any over pair and gives you action with any hand that has a diamond. I think c/r just scares him off on this board, and gives away the strength of your hand. Hopefully he gets it in his head that you are leading out with the naked ace or something.
